Output 59d27a77b5a2165768be337eb16c1ba05c9dab937603a2678a9852033d349392:0

value
49870500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1b042f17ec2d9f5795da8cebd2a92684b7b9f0c OP_EQUAL
address
3KM9VRvgbC6MtKHsePJoH5qqr4StDkxfp1
transaction
59d27a77b5a2165768be337eb16c1ba05c9dab937603a2678a9852033d349392